The Sleep Problem No One Is Diagnosing Correctly

Before comparing cannabinoids, it helps to understand that "I can't sleep" is not one problem. Sleep medicine broadly categorizes insomnia into two functionally different failure modes:

Sleep-onset insomnia — you can't fall asleep in the first place. You're alert, anxious, overstimulated, or physically uncomfortable at bedtime.

Sleep-maintenance insomnia — you fall asleep but can't stay there. You wake repeatedly, surface too early, or feel unrestored despite technically logging hours.

Most people self-diagnose the first type when they actually experience both. And here's where it gets important: CBD and CBN don't fix the same failure mode.

Understanding this distinction is the entire framework for choosing between them.


What Is CBN, and Why Did It Take This Long to Get Attention?

CBN — cannabinol — is what happens when THC ages. It's an oxidative byproduct: THC exposed to heat, light, and time gradually converts to CBN. This is why older cannabis has historically been associated with heavier, more sedating effects. The degraded cannabinoid content, not just the terpene profile, was partly responsible.

CBN hemp cannabinol tincture beside hemp flower buds for sleep close-up

CBN contains no meaningful psychoactivity at standard doses. It binds weakly to CB1 receptors (the same receptors THC saturates, but at a fraction of the affinity), and it interacts with CB2 receptors and several non-cannabinoid receptor systems relevant to sleep architecture.

Here's the underreported detail: CBN's sedative reputation in folklore was built on whole-plant extracts, not isolated CBN. Early studies from the 1970s and 1980s that associated aged cannabis with sedation were measuring the combination of degraded cannabinoids and preserved terpenes — particularly myrcene. Isolated CBN, on its own, showed weaker sedative effects than many assumed.

This doesn't mean CBN doesn't work for sleep. It means it likely works best in specific formulations and for specific sleep problems — particularly maintaining sleep once you're under, which we'll address shortly.


What Is CBD Doing During Sleep? (It's More Complicated Than "Relaxing")

CBD is currently the best-researched cannabinoid in sleep science, but the research tells a nuanced story that marketing rarely captures.

CBD hemp tincture bottle with hemp flower buds for sleep and anxiety relief

CBD is a negative allosteric modulator of CB1 receptors — meaning it doesn't activate them the way THC does, but instead subtly alters how those receptors respond to other signals. It also interacts with:

  • 5-HT1A serotonin receptors — involved in anxiety regulation and mood
  • TRPV1 receptors — related to pain perception and body temperature
  • Adenosine receptors — part of the biological sleep pressure system

That last interaction is important. Adenosine is your brain's primary sleep-pressure molecule — it accumulates throughout the day and creates the biological urge to sleep at night. CBD may inhibit the enzyme that breaks adenosine down, allowing it to accumulate more effectively and intensify natural sleep pressure.

At lower doses (typically under 25mg), CBD appears to promote alertness. Multiple studies, including a 2014 review in Current Psychiatry Reports, found dose-dependent effects where small amounts of CBD had wake-promoting properties. At higher doses (150mg–600mg range in clinical settings), the effect inverts toward sedation.

This biphasic behavior explains why so many people report that "CBD doesn't work for sleep" — they were likely taking it at a dose that was subtly activating rather than calming.


CBN vs CBD for Sleep: A Mechanism-First Comparison

Rather than listing features side by side, let's compare how each cannabinoid behaves across the actual architecture of a night's sleep.

Stage Entry (Falling Asleep)

CBD's advantage zone. If anxiety, racing thoughts, or physiological tension are keeping you awake at bedtime, CBD's interaction with serotonin receptors and adenosine pathways makes it the more pharmacologically appropriate choice. It's addressing an upstream problem — the anxiety or hyperarousal that prevents sleep onset.

A 2019 retrospective study published in The Permanente Journal found that 79.2% of participants reported decreased anxiety scores within the first month of CBD use, and 66.7% reported improved sleep scores — with sleep improvements attributed largely to anxiety reduction rather than direct sedation.

CBN's role here is secondary. CBN may contribute to relaxation and reduce physical restlessness (through its CB1 and CB2 interactions), but it doesn't have the same upstream anxiety-modulation profile as CBD.

Winner for sleep onset: CBD, particularly at higher doses with appropriate timing.


Staying Asleep Through the Night

CBN's potential advantage zone. This is where CBN's unique receptor profile becomes relevant. CBN appears to interact with GABA-A receptors — the same receptor system that benzodiazepines and sleep medications like Ambien target. While CBN's binding affinity is far weaker than pharmaceutical options, this interaction may help sustain sleep stages and reduce nighttime waking without the dependency risks of conventional medications.

CBN also appears to influence pain and discomfort signaling through TRPV2 and TRPV3 receptor interactions, which matter enormously for people whose sleep maintenance issues are driven by physical discomfort, temperature dysregulation, or chronic pain.

If you wake up at 3 AM for no identifiable reason, or if you consistently surface during what should be deep sleep cycles, CBN is addressing a different physiological layer than CBD does.

Winner for sleep maintenance: CBN, particularly for users whose waking is driven by physical rather than psychological factors.


Morning-After Quality (Restoration vs. Grogginess)

This is where both cannabinoids differ meaningfully from pharmaceutical sleep aids — and where timing and dosage become critical.

CBD, taken 1–2 hours before bed at an appropriate dose, tends to clear well before morning for most users, leaving minimal next-day sedation. Its half-life is relatively short (2–5 hours for most oral formulations).

CBN at moderate doses (5–15mg) also clears reasonably well, but anecdotal reports more frequently include mild next-morning grogginess than CBD does. This suggests CBN is working harder on the sedative end — which is useful for sleep maintenance but requires attention to dosing and timing.

Practical rule: If you need to be sharp at 6 AM, take either cannabinoid no later than 10 PM. For CBN specifically, erring toward the lower end of your effective dose preserves next-day clarity.


The Research Scorecard: What We Actually Know vs. What's Assumed

Honest accounting of the evidence matters here, especially since CBN is frequently overhyped.

CBD Sleep Research — More Evidence, Mixed Results

Study Type Finding Confidence Level
Anxiety-driven sleep improvement Consistent positive effects Moderate-High
REM sleep behavior disorder CBD reduced symptoms in small trials Moderate
Direct sedation at clinical doses Supported but dose-dependent Moderate
Long-term sleep architecture changes Limited data Low

The CBD evidence base is larger but imperfect. Many studies use high doses not reflected in retail products, use self-reported outcomes, or have short durations. That said, the anxiety-sleep connection is well-supported enough to use clinically.

CBN Sleep Research — Smaller but Interesting

Study Type Finding Confidence Level
Isolated CBN sedation Mixed; stronger with terpene combinations Low-Moderate
CBN + THC synergy for sedation Supported in older research Moderate (outdated methodology)
Pain/discomfort reduction for sleep Preliminary positive signals Low
GABA-A receptor interaction Mechanistically plausible Moderate (needs more study)

CBN's evidence base is genuinely smaller. This isn't a reason to dismiss it — early evidence on CBD was similarly thin — but it is a reason to approach CBN with realistic expectations and use it within a thoughtfully formulated product rather than as an isolated compound.

The honest takeaway: CBD has more clinical evidence. CBN has a compelling mechanistic profile for sleep maintenance specifically. Neither is a pharmaceutical-grade sleep cure. Both work best as part of a consistent sleep routine rather than as occasional emergency interventions.


CBN vs CBD for Insomnia: Matching Your Pattern to the Right Cannabinoid

Use this framework to identify which cannabinoid addresses your primary sleep failure:

Choose CBD If:

  • You lie awake for 30+ minutes before falling asleep
  • Your mind is active or anxious at bedtime
  • You experience physical tension or muscle tightness at night
  • Stress from the day bleeds into your sleep time
  • You've had success with other anxiety-reducing approaches (meditation, magnesium, adaptogens)

Starting suggestion: 25–50mg CBD taken 60–90 minutes before bed. Consistency over 2–3 weeks matters more than any single night's result.


Choose CBN If:

  • You fall asleep relatively easily but wake up one or more times per night
  • You feel unrested despite adequate sleep hours
  • Physical discomfort, pain, or temperature issues disrupt your sleep
  • You're sensitive to the morning-after effects of melatonin or conventional sleep aids
  • You've tried CBD for sleep without satisfying results

Starting suggestion: 5–10mg CBN taken 45–60 minutes before bed. Lower doses often work adequately and preserve morning clarity better than higher ones.


Consider Both If:

  • You experience both sleep onset difficulty AND nighttime waking
  • Your insomnia is severe and multifactorial
  • You've experimented with each individually without complete resolution

The Dosing Window Problem Most People Get Wrong

Here's a practical calculation that almost no cannabinoid content addresses directly:

Your ideal CBN or CBD sleep dose isn't just about milligrams. It's about pharmacokinetic timing.

For oral tinctures and capsules:

  • Onset time: 20–45 minutes
  • Peak effect: 60–90 minutes
  • Duration: 4–6 hours (CBD), 4–8 hours (CBN, dose-dependent)

If your target sleep time is 10:30 PM:

  • Take CBD or CBN at 9:00–9:30 PM to hit peak effect at sleep onset
  • Taking either at 10:15 PM means you're not at peak effect until midnight, reducing early-sleep quality

This timing error explains many "it didn't work" reports. The cannabinoid was active — just not when it needed to be.

For sublingual (under-tongue) tinctures, you can push this window slightly later since absorption is faster (onset 15–25 minutes), but the general principle holds.


A Note on Tolerance and Rotation

One practical reality of using either cannabinoid for sleep long-term: tolerance development is real, though it behaves differently than with pharmaceutical sleep aids.

CBD tolerance tends to be mild and can often be managed by taking periodic breaks (3–5 days off every 4–6 weeks) or cycling doses rather than escalating them.

CBN tolerance is less studied, but the limited available data suggests it develops more slowly, possibly because its binding affinity is lower and its mechanism is more distributed across receptor systems.

A practical rotation strategy used by experienced users: CBD-primary for 5 days, CBN-primary for 2 days, adjusting based on which nights you're more prone to sleep onset versus maintenance problems. This isn't supported by clinical evidence but reflects the logical application of what we know about each compound's receptor behavior.

The Bottom Line: It's Not CBN vs CBD. It's CBN or CBD for Your Problem.

The question "is CBN or CBD better for sleep" assumes there's a universal winner. There isn't. There's a functionally more appropriate choice based on which part of your sleep is failing you.

CBD is your better bet if the problem is getting to sleep — particularly when anxiety, stress, or mental hyperarousal is driving it.

CBN is your better bet if the problem is staying asleep — particularly when nighttime waking, physical discomfort, or poor sleep quality is the core complaint.
